+/*
+FRDM KL25Z with Seeed SD Card Shield V4
+Connections have to be added between the SD Card Shield
+digital connector pins and the SPI connector pins as follows:
+Signal  Digital SPI
+MOSI    D11     4
+MISO    D12     1
+SCK     D13     3
+/CS     D4
+*/
+
+//SDFileSystem sd(PTD2, PTD3, PTD1, PTA4, "sd"); // MOSI, MISO, SCK, CS
+SDFileSystem sd(D11, D12, D13, D4, "sd"); // MOSI, MISO, SCK, CS
